hey guys. has anybody ever tried on of thoes 18 circuit wiring kits from painless? are they wort it, do they come with the correct connectors for lights and such or just thoes little blade and ring clamp on terminals, its there a better brand? thanks.
jon
 
From what i've seen they use the simple krimp on terminals for everything. For some people they are the best possible solution. I prefer to make my own harnesses with factory style connectors. I also use weather pack connectors whenever possible.
Anyone can build a harness, It just takes a lot of time. You may end up with a few premature gray hairs, maybe a bald spot or two.
